  1. Wales vs Italy

 

This match will stay in people’s hearts for a multitude of reasons. To start with, the way Ange Capuozzo stepped made Josh Adams look like a greenhorn to say the least. He tried tackling and he failed, what more is there to say? Nevertheless, this was a close match and it went right down to the wire with 22-21 in Italy’s favor. In the final part of the game, Italy started turning things around and rode the waves of success all the way to the end. This is a major success for the Italian team that managed to secure its very first victory on Welsh grounds.

 

Geo blocks: what are they?

 

Moments like these are what makes rugby the game we all love. However, being able to watch it anywhere you like is not a given. Although you could technically watch the games online at any time, most streaming websites have the so-called geo blocks in place that prevent you from tuning in unless you’re physically located in the same country as where the stream is originating from. Streaming websites can determine this just by looking at your IP address. As you can imagine, this can be quite troublesome if you’re traveling abroad and want to tune in to your favorite streams.

 

Bypassing geo blocks

 

If you find yourself locked out of being able to enjoy your favorite rugby streams, don’t throw in the towel quite yet! Certain streaming networks don’t actually have a geo block in place, so the first thing you should try is switching to a different streaming service. If that doesn’t work, the solution is to artificially change your IP by using a VPN, most of which allow you to pick your custom IP addresses that can be from any country of your choosing. Unless you happen to be in China, running VPN software is completely legal.
